KOSOVO With all the events happening in Kosovo, this site provides up to date information on the situation there. The site is divided into the following sections: Recent News, Background Information, Timelines, Maps, Literature Guide, Student connections, Web Guide, Quiz (with related help links so the students can find out the information they need to know for the quiz), and Related Lesson Plans. This site contains a great deal of information for your students. This would be a good site to use not only for History/ Geography, but also for Current Events. It also has many other resources that are accessible to your students and your fellow teachers in helping them understand the conflict in Kosovo.
